About: 
Marirhetta Crosby is a compassionate and skilled clinician dedicated to helping individuals navigate life's challenges with clarity and confidence. As a Licensed Independent Marriage and Family Therapist and Licensed Professional Clinical Counselor, she specializes in working with clients struggling with anxiety, depression, relational difficulties, and personal growth. With a warm yet direct approach, Marirhetta creates a supportive space where clients can explore their emotions, thoughts, and past experiences without judgment. She is passionate about empowering individuals to build self-awareness, develop healthier thinking patterns, and cultivate meaningful relationships.

Utilizing evidence-based approaches such as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T), Attachment Theory, and Dialectical Behavior Therapy (DBT), Marirhetta tailors her interventions to meet each client's unique needs. She focuses on improving emotional regulation, enhancing communication skills, setting healthy boundaries, and addressing attachment concerns. Her expertise extends to career development, work-life balance, and helping clients integrate their Christian values into their healing journey. Whether guiding individuals through childhood trauma processing, managing anxiety and depression, or strengthening interpersonal relationships, Marirhetta provides a structured yet flexible approach to foster lasting growth and well-being.

Marirhetta's professional style is characterized by honesty, warmth, and a deep commitment to her clients' success. She balances direct feedback with encouragement, helping clients break free from negative cycles and move toward positive change. With her blend of expertise, empathy, and humor, she empowers individuals to take charge of their lives, one session at a time.
